Molexar (Molecular Exalted Architect)
Molexar is a unified multimodal molecular foundation model for drug design that supports unconditional generation and multi-condition generation, including molecular-property conditioning, molecular-pharmacophore conditioning, protein-sequence conditioning, and protein-pocket conditioning, while also accommodating arbitrary custom conditions.

Features
- Fragment-SELFIES molecular representation with BRICS fragment tokens
- Unconditional base-model generation and conditional generation in one model class
- Continuous, discrete, and vector condition encoders
- Gemma2 features including RoPE, grouped-query attention, sliding-window attention, and softcapping
- Full-parameter SFT for multi-condition molecular generation
- Training and inference entrypoints for single-GPU and multi-GPU workflows through Accelerate
Installation
git clone https://github.com/fairydance/Molexar.git
cd Molexar
conda create -n molexar python=3.13
conda activate molexar
pip install torch torchvision --index-url https://download.pytorch.org/whl/cu130
python -m pip install -e ".[train,data]"
python -c "import fragment_selfies; import molexar; print('Molexar environment ready')"
Fragment-SELFIES is required for SMILES conversion and generated molecule decoding. Molexar depends on the published fragment-selfies package, so pip install -e . installs it automatically from PyPI. Install Molexar in editable mode in every environment that runs training, inference, or auxiliary embedding scripts.

Inference
python scripts/run_inference.py --mode base \
--model_path /path/to/model/final_model \
--tokenizer_path models/tokenizer \
--num_samples 10 \
--convert_to_smiles \
--canonical \
--output_file /path/to/output/base_samples.jsonl \
--output_format jsonl
Conditional generation accepts JSON, NPY, PKL, direct scalar flags, reference SMILES for molecular properties or pharmacophore fingerprints, protein sequences for ESM embeddings, and pocket PDB files for GVP conditioning. See docs/inference.md for examples.
